Как писать комментарии в MySQL: советы от профессионального преподавателя баз данных

Комментарии в MySQL можно писать с помощью оператора -- или с помощью комментариев в стиле C. Вот примеры:


-- Вариант 1: комментарий с использованием оператора --
SELECT * FROM users; -- выбираем все строки из таблицы users

/* Вариант 2: комментарий в стиле C */
SELECT * FROM orders; /* выбираем все строки из таблицы orders */

Оба варианта позволяют добавить комментарии к вашему SQL-коду, чтобы сделать его более понятным для других разработчиков или для себя в будущем.

Детальный ответ

Привет! Сегодня мы поговорим о том, как писать комментарии в MySQL. Комментарии - это текст, который добавляется в SQL-код с целью пояснить его содержание. Они могут быть очень полезными для разработчиков, которые могут возвращаться к коду через некоторое время и легко понимать его суть.

Вот несколько способов добавить комментарии в MySQL:

1. Однострочные комментарии

Однострочные комментарии позволяют добавить комментарий только на одной строке. Они начинаются с символов двух дефисов (--).


-- Это однострочный комментарий
SELECT * FROM users;
    

2. Многострочные комментарии

Многострочные комментарии позволяют добавлять комментарии на нескольких строках. Они начинаются с символов "/*" и заканчиваются символами "*/".


/*
Это
многострочный
комментарий
*/
SELECT * FROM users;
    

3. Комментарии внутри SQL-запросов

Также можно добавлять комментарии непосредственно внутри SQL-запросов. Они помогают объяснить определенные части запроса.


SELECT * FROM users WHERE id = 1; -- Выбрать пользователя с id равным 1
    

С комментариями рядом с запросами важно быть осторожным и аккуратным. Комментарии не должны содержать конфиденциальной информации или подробности, которые могут стать уязвимостями безопасности.

4. Комментарии для документирования

Комментарии также могут использоваться для документирования базы данных и таблиц. Это помогает другим разработчикам, которые могут работать с этой базой данных, понять ее структуру и описание таблиц.


-- ----------------------------
-- Таблица "users"
-- ----------------------------
CREATE TABLE users (
    id INT PRIMARY KEY,
    name VARCHAR(50) NOT NULL, -- Имя пользователя
    
    -- ----------------------------
    -- Ключевое поле "email"
    -- ----------------------------
    email VARCHAR(50) NOT NULL UNIQUE, -- Email пользователя
);
    

В этом примере мы используем комментарии, чтобы документировать структуру таблицы "users" и подробности каждого поля таблицы.

5. Комментарии в хранимых процедурах и функциях

Комментарии также могут быть полезными при написании хранимых процедур и функций в MySQL. В хранимых процедурах и функциях может быть сложная логика, и комментарии помогают расшифровать эту логику для других разработчиков или для себя в будущем.


-- -------------------------------------
-- Процедура для получения списка пользователей
-- -------------------------------------
CREATE PROCEDURE GetUsers()
BEGIN
    -- Получить всех пользователей
    SELECT * FROM users;
END;
    

В этом примере мы использовали комментарии, чтобы объяснить назначение и логику хранимой процедуры "GetUsers". Это помогает другим разработчикам понять, что делает эта процедура.

Вот и все! Теперь вы знаете, как писать комментарии в MySQL. Использование комментариев может сделать ваш SQL-код более понятным и легким для сопровождения. Удачи в вашем программировании!

Видео по теме

Синтаксис комментариев в сервере баз данных MySQL: блочные и строчные комментарии

Создание комментариев на сайте

21. MySQL 8 CREATE PROCEDURE FUNCTION процедуры и функции

Похожие статьи:

Как писать комментарии в MySQL: советы от профессионального преподавателя баз данных

🔌 Как подключиться к базе данных MySQL через PHPMyAdmin: пошаговая инструкция

Как подключить Pex к MySQL: простое руководство для начинающих